November Nine : John Dolan, a major competitor

John Dolan aka JRD312, a competitor at the November nine of the 2010 edition, is known by fans of poker thanks to his many exploits in online poker rooms in the United States. This young American of 24 years old from Florida, dropped out of school to go into the world of professional poker, a decision that his family did not really approved. However, he managed to launch his pro poker career despite a slow start during which it was difficult to juggle between tournaments and small jobs. Currently, he lives only of his winnings in tournaments. Note that he has accumulated a total gain of 1.2 million dollars in online tournaments.



Effectively, John Dolan had wonderful success in live tournaments. His talent allowed him to access to five paid places in the event of the World Series of Poker, two magnificent trophies in the tournament Harrah's New Orleans Bayou Poker Challenge, and Gulf Coast Championship. These remarkable achievements have earned him a total gain of $ 216,556. On next November 9, he will be back in the arena next to his eight rivals to fight for the prestigious title of the WSOP 2010. Dolan is prepared to face those great players if we consider the performance he displayed throughout his career. Moreover, as a player holding the second biggest stack at that competition, he has all the advantages for the victory. A title at the WSOP Main Event will be an excellent bonus and a great reputation which will boost his career.
